Vinge advises in connection with Frontit taking in Priveq as new majority owner

August 27, 2018

Vinge advises in connection with Frontit taking in Priveq as new majority owner. Frontit is a consulting company providing management and IT services.

The company has approximately 190 employees and offices in Stockholm, Sundsvall, Västerås, Örebro, Norrköping and Malmö.
 
Vinges team has consisted of Oscar Rydén, Joacim Rydergård, Anna Thoms, Vilhelm Rondahl, Andreas Lexhag and Mattias Schömer. Responsible partner was Jonas Eklund.
